CONCERT OF THE PRIZE-WINNERS OF THE 10TH INTERNATIONAL JOHANN HEINRICH SCHMELZER COMPETITION

The forest and the life in it: if you listen carefully, it has much to tell you. How has it changed over the centuries? Can we even imagine today how Rameau and his contemporaries experienced it? This concert is devoted to the noises and sounds of the forest habitat; it lets the audience hear these with the ears of the 17th century. The Schmelzer Competition 2022 produced not one but two winners – each one convincing and brilliant in their own way. Just as they ultimately shared their prize, they now share the stage in the prizewinners’ concert of the Baroque Festival, each presenting their own programme but nonetheless complementing each other with their instruments.

 

Works by Jean-Philippe Rameau, Gustave Charpentier, Élisabeth-Claude Jacquet de La Guerre, Honoré d’Ambruis, George Frideric Handel and others

 

Johanna Rosa Falkinger soprano

Sophia Aretz traverse flute

Jakob Wagner theorbo

Alexander von Heißen harpsichord
